Samuel Billaud built his reputation from a gravity-fed winery in the heart of Chablis, drawing on both estate vines and fruit purchased from some of the region's most respected growers. His range spans everything from village-level Chablis to top grand crus like Les Clos and Blanchots, earning him comparisons to Chablis icons like the Raveneau family, all while keeping his prices notably more accessible.

Montée de Tonnerre sits just east of Chablis on the right bank of the Serein, right alongside grand cru Blanchots, and is often considered one of the finest premier cru sites in the appellation. Billaud owns two parcels here at different elevations: Chapelot, lower on the slope, ripens earlier and lends richness and breadth, while the higher Triangle parcel adds vitality and mineral drive. The two are blended to balance depth with tension, aged with the same light touch of large-format oak and stainless steel used across his premier and grand cru range.

The result is wonderfully aromatic, with a creamy, lees-driven texture balanced by bright, zingy acidity and mineral citrus notes. Ripe stone fruit, peach, and pear round out the palate, finishing long and structured with real aging potential. It's an excellent match for richer seafood, like grilled scallops or a creamy fish stew.
